Washington Spirit Advance to NWSL Semifinals After Thrilling Penalty Shootout

The Washington Spirit have advanced to the NWSL semifinals for the second consecutive year after a thrilling penalty shootout victory over Racing Louisville FC. The match, played at Audi Field in front of a sold-out crowd, saw the Spirit do...

Key Insights

  • The Washington Spirit defeated Racing Louisville FC in a penalty shootout after a 1-1 draw.
  • Aubrey Kingsbury made two crucial saves in the shootout, securing the win for the Spirit.
  • Gift Monday scored for the Spirit in the 73rd minute, dedicating the goal to her late father.
  • Trinity Rodman, recovering from injury, played a supportive role from the bench.
  • The Spirit will host either the Portland Thorns or San Diego Wave in the semifinals.

In-Depth Analysis

The Washington Spirit's quarterfinal match against Racing Louisville was a hard-fought battle from start to finish. Despite controlling possession for much of the game, the Spirit struggled to convert their chances into goals. Gift Monday's goal in the 73rd minute finally broke the deadlock, but Louisville responded with a late equalizer to force extra time.

In the penalty shootout, Kingsbury's saves proved to be the difference, sending the Spirit to the semifinals. The team's ability to overcome injuries and adversity was evident throughout the match, highlighting their depth and determination.

Rodman's injury is a significant concern for the Spirit, but the team has shown they can still compete at a high level without her on the field. The emergence of players like Monday and Cantore has provided a boost to the offense, while Kingsbury's consistent performance in goal has been crucial to the team's success.

The Spirit's next opponent will be either the Portland Thorns or San Diego Wave, both of whom present a tough challenge. However, with their home crowd behind them, the Spirit will be confident in their ability to advance to the NWSL Championship game.

FAQ

Who scored the winning penalty for the Washington Spirit?

Rebeca Bernal, Esme Morgan and Hal Hershfelt put through their penalty kicks while Louisville only scored one thanks to two saves by Aubrey Kingsbury to give the Spirit the win.

What was Trinity Rodman's role in the match?

Trinity Rodman was listed as questionable and available as a substitute, but she watched the entire match from the bench in a tracksuit, encouraging her teammates.
